#328BD9 - Bleu de France
Hex color #328BD9 is called Bleu de France. It consists of 20% red, 55% green, and 85% blue in RGB color space. In CMYK it is 77% cyan, 36% magenta, 0% yellow, and 15% black. In HSL it is 208° hue, 69% saturation, and 52% lightness (light) .
